Ten Steuben "Gold Ruby" Handblown Crystal Goblets with Engraved Armorial Crest
By Frederick Carder Steuben
Located in Great Barrington, MA
An unusual and rare set of ten Steuben large goblets in handblown crystal. The goblets have simple, elegant lines and proportions and one color throughout- Frederic Carder's Steuben iconic "Gold Ruby". The stems have double wafer connectors (variations of pattern 6510) and are decorated with copper wheel engraved armorial crests, featuring standing lions facing each other and flanking a central shield.
